Abstract (en)
[origin: EP3253136A2] The present invention relates to a wireless communication system. Specifically, the present invention relates to a method for controlling transmit power and an apparatus therefor, the method comprising: a step of configuring a first cell group consisting of a PCell and zero or more SCells, and a second cell group consisting of one or more SCells; a step of determining transmit power of a first PUCCH to be transmitted through the PCell in a subframe #n; and a step of determining transmit power of a second PUCCH to be transmitted through a predetermined SCell in the second cell group in the subframe #n, wherein the transmit power of the first PUCCH and the transmit power of the second PUCCH are adjusted so that the total sum of transmit power of a terminal is not greater than the maximum transmit power of the terminal, considering a minimum guaranteed power which is assigned to each cell group according to protection priorities between cell groups, and the minimum guaranteed power which is assigned to each cell group is selectively applied to a specific UCI among a plurality of UCIs.
